Preparative HPLC purification of a methanol extract of the aerial parts of Glechoma hederaceae has yielded two unique alkaloids, hederacine A (1) and hederacine B (2). The structures of these compounds were established unequivocally by UV, IR, MS and a series of 1D and 2D NMR analyses. These alkaloids were inactive against any of the 11 bacterial species at test concentrations, but showed prominent toxicity in the brine shrimp lethality assay (LC(50)s=3.2, 14.0 and 2.7 mug/mL, respectively, for 1, 2 and the positive control, podophyllotoxin).
